¿Cuál es la diferencia entre HEMA y di-HEMA?

What is the difference between HEMA and di-HEMA?Well, their only similarity is that they are both monomers, and both are used in acrylate-based nail coatings. They have a very different molecular structure, with di-HEMA being considerably larger than HEMA. Hongos dermatofitos y no dermatofitos

Dermatophyte (from the Greek words δέρμα, dérma, “skin”, and φυτόν, phytón, “plant”) is a fungus that causes parasitic infections on the skin, hair, or nails. There are about 300 dermatophyte species belonging to the genera Trichophyton, Microsporum, and Epidermophyton.
